Water indicator, especially in desiccantsĬobalt dichloride is a strong allergen, with a LD 50 of 80 mg/kg (rats).Įye and hand protection should be worn while handling this compound.Ĭobalt(II) chloride should be stored in an airtight container or bag to counter its strong hygroscopic nature.Ĭobalt dichloride should be converted to an insoluble form before disposal.Cobalt chloride can be used for the synthesis of many complexes, such as Hexamminecobalt (III) chloride and Potassium cobaltinitrite.It can also be found in some types of colored silica gel, though the amount is small.Ĭobalt(II) chloride, along with other cobalt(II) compounds is classified as "Substance of very high concern" in the EU and its sale is regulated. The density for the three forms is 3.356 g/cm 3 (anhydrous), 2.477 g/cm 3 (dihydrate), 1.924 g/cm 3 (heptahydrate).Ĭobalt chloride heptahydrate can be synthesized by reacting two moles of hydrochloric acid with one mole of cobalt carbonate. CoCl 2 is soluble in water (52.9 g/100 mL at 20 ☌) methanol (38.5 g/100 mL), and slightly soluble in acetone, diethyl ether. The compound melts at 735 ☌ (anhydrous), 100 ☌ (dihydrate), 86 ☌ (hexahydrate). CoCl 2 ♶H 2 O cobalt(II) chloride hexahydrate SnCl 2 ♲H 2 O tin(II) (or stannous) chloride dihydrate.
